The First, the Last
Written, directed by and starring Bouli Lanners, Les Premiers, les Derniers (The First, the Last) is a Belgian-French comedy drama released in 2016. Lanners is joined by an ensemble that includes Albert Dupontel, Suzanne Clément, David Murgia and Philippe Rebbot, alongside veteran performers Michael Lonsdale, Lionel Abelanski and Max von Sydow. The film was presented in the Panorama section of the 66th Berlin International Film Festival, where it collected the Prize of the Ecumenical Jury and the Europa Cinemas Label. It went on to receive eight nominations at the 7th Magritte Awards, Belgium's national film honours, and converted five of them, among them Best Film and Best Director for Lanners. Shot in French, it stands as one of the most decorated Belgian productions of its year and a hallmark of Lanners' combined work as screenwriter, filmmaker and actor.
